We're looking for a motivated, quality-driven Dietary Aide to join our team at the Stanton Territorial Hospital in Yellowknife. The Dietary Aide is responsible for providing a variety of duties related to the preparation of patient meals and snacks, the service of foods, and the routine cleaning of food services areas in accordance with the policies of the facility and applicable legislation.Your work will include:
- Assist with food/meal production
- Prepare trays/plates and/or distribute the patient and client meals and snacks according to the diet list/individual diet menus and the patient preferences
- Prepare nourishments and carts for service
- Prepare supplements and thickening fluids for texture-altered diets
- Follow each patient/client plan of care and communicate any discrepancies to the supervisor in a prompt manner
- Prepare/sanitize tables and serving areas for meal services
- Maintain a sanitary and clean working environment in line with infection control techniques
- Maintains food handling protocols and infection control practices in keeping with public health practice and applicable legislation
- Transport dishes to/from patient rooms and kitchen.
- Complete the daily and deep cleaning and sanitizing of dishes, utensils, glassware, and equipment used for patient meal preparation, delivery, and service
- Receive, store and manage the inventory of patient and food service supplies
- Ensure good personal hygiene, with a neat and clean appearance and in accordance with the dress code for the department as per policy, such as safe foot attire, hair net, uniform etc.
- Follow and meet all pre-determined work routines and schedules
- Follow cleaning schedule and sanitation guidelines
- Carry out all other job-related duties that contribute to the team approach of patient and client care as assigned by the supervisor.
